EDMONDS — Sidney Eck led Edmonds-Woodway with 28 points and Seyi Olajoyegbe had 14 rebounds for the Warriors in a nonleague loss. Edmonds-Woodway outrebounded Issaquah 27-16, but gave up 29 turnovers to the Eagles’ six. Issaquah also did a lot of damage from 3-point range, going 8-for-10. Quincey Gibson had six of those 3-pointers.
